Pros and Cons of Steel Roof Covering
Metal roofing supplies a compelling combination of toughness and power performance, making it a preferred option among house owners. One substantial benefit is its lengthy life expectancy; steel roof coverings can last 50 years or even more with proper upkeep.
They're likewise immune to extreme climate condition, consisting of hefty snow, rainfall, and wind. In addition, steel mirrors sunshine, which helps in reducing cooling down costs in hot climates.
Nevertheless, there are some disadvantages to consider. Metal roof covering can be a lot more pricey ahead of time contrasted to conventional products, which might stress your budget plan.
Setup can likewise be challenging, calling for proficient experts to ensure an appropriate fit and seal. Advantages and disadvantages of Asphalt Roofing Shingles
Asphalt shingles are just one of one of the most popular roofing materials for homeowners due to their cost and simplicity of setup. They are available in a variety of colors and designs, enabling you to match your home's aesthetic.
One of the most significant benefits is the cost; asphalt tiles are usually less costly than other roof products. Their installment is straightforward, making it quick and convenient for specialists to place them on your roof covering.
However, there are some downsides to consider. Asphalt tiles generally have a shorter lifespan, averaging around 15 to 30 years, relying on the top quality.
They're additionally prone to harm from high winds and hailstorm, which can result in costly repairs. Furthermore, asphalt roof shingles aren't the most environmentally friendly option, as they're petroleum-based and can contribute to garbage dump waste at the end of their life.
